However, what initially led me to discover the technique is that it has become widely used in the demoscene. There is a demoscene crew called Mercury which produced several mindblowing 64-kilobyte demos, where the whole program, including music and textures fits inside of a self-contained 64KB executable, because everything is procedurally generated. These demos heavily leveraged SDFs to produce incredible graphics at the time.
